Athens Municipal Airport
Aerodrome
Athens Municipal Airport is a city-owned public-use UNICOM airport located three nautical miles southeast of the central business district of Athens, in Henderson County, Texas, United States. Athens Municipal Airport is situated 2 miles west of North Nichols Lake.

Athens
Photo: Billy Hathorn,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Athens is a city and the county seat of Henderson County, Texas, in the United States. As of the 2020 census, the city population was 12,857. The city has called itself the "Black-Eyed Pea Capital of the World." Athens was selected as one of the first "Certified Retirement Communities" in Texas.
